3 Commits

Author SHA1 Message Date
danial
6c768b6e7b feat(jd): 添加京东相关路由及苹果权益充值功能
- 新增jd模块基础路由,整合app_store和payment子路由
- 实现苹果权益充值接口,支持苹果、携程及沃尔玛多个渠道
- 实现卡号密码查询接口,支持不同类别订单查询
- 新增短信认证相关接口,实现短信验证码发送及短信登录
- 新增商品管理接口,支持SKU详情查询及账号类下单功能
- 新增订单管理接口,实现订单删除功能
- 实现支付相关接口,增加刷新支付参数功能
- 定义完整请求及响应数据模型,确保接口数据规范
- 编写AppStoreSpider类,封装苹果应用内订单处理逻辑
- 引入多种代理池及请求重试机制,增强接口稳定性
- 添加详细日志记录,便于请求追踪与错误排查
2025-11-03 19:35:39 +08:00
danial
949a0d4e61 feat(apple): 重构并实现Apple iTunes和June客户端API模块
- 重命名apps/app_b为apps/apple,调整项目结构
- 新增apps.apple.clients.itunes模块,实现iTunes API客户端功能
- 实现iTunes登录、兑换和查询接口,支持错误重试和状态处理
- 设计解析Apple XML响应的工具函数,提升数据处理能力
- 定义iTunes登录和兑换相关数据模型,基于Pydantic提升数据校验
- 新增apps.apple.clients.june模块,实现June API客户端功能
- 实现六月客户端登录、状态检测、签名获取及远程账户登录
- 设计June客户端请求加密与签名机制,保障接口安全通信
- 增加六月客户端配置、加密工具和辅助函数支持
- 完善模块__init__.py文件,明确导出API客户端类
2025-11-01 15:22:21 +08:00
danial
0e41e7acce feat(core): 初始化核心配置和部署文件
- 添加 .env.example 环境变量配置示例
- 添加 .gitignore 忽略文件配置
- 添加 core/config.py 配置管理模块
- 添加 deployments/k8s/configmap.yaml Kubernetes 配置
- 添加 core/database.py 数据库连接管理模块
- 添加 core/dependencies.py 全局依赖模块
- 添加 DEPENDENCIES_UPDATED.md 依赖更新记录
- 添加 deployments/k8s/deployment.yaml Kubernetes 部署配置- 添加 deployments/swarm/docker-compose.swarm.yml Docker Swarm 部署配置
- 添加 deployments/docker/docker-compose.yml Docker 部署配置
- 添加 deployments/docker/Dockerfile 应用镜像构建文件
- 添加 middleware/error_handler.py 全局异常处理中间件
2025-11-01 14:32:29 +08:00